Double-glazed windows consist of two panes, with a space between them which acts as an insulating material to stop the loss of heat. This design drastically reduces energy consumption and offers better thermal efficiency making it an excellent investment for your home.

Traditional windows made of sash are single-glazed and have a U-value of around 5.4 which isn't very energy efficient. If you replace your windows with slimline, double-glazed units and reduce the U value to 1.1. Condensation between the panes is usually the cause of misting on double-glazed windows. This is a problem that should be addressed immediately before the problem gets out of hand, since it can cause a lot of damage to your home. Fortunately, windows and doors cambridge offers a cost-effective service to repair misted windows and ensure that your home is comfortable and energy efficient.

The cost of a double-glazing condensation fix depends on the type and location of your window. For example condensation in a skylight may be more costly to fix than a ground floor window. It also depends on the kind of window frame. The frames of older homes are generally more difficult to reach.
